Rosa Passos

Amorosa

2004-08-24

Brazil’s Rosa Passos was born into a musical family and raised on the works of bossa nova legend Joao Gilberto. After seven solo recordings and high profile international appearances on Yo-Yo Ma’s Obrigado Brazil sessions and tour, the vocalist, songwriter and guitarist has become known as the “Joao Gilberto of Skirts”.

Her latest album features four Gilberto compositions from the 1977 album Amoroso and more Brazilian She’s joined by several musicians from the Obrigado Brazil sessions, including percussionist Cyro Baptista.
